Headword: *(roph/
Adler number: rho,230
Translated headword: inclination, weight
Vetting Status: high
Translation:
"Impulse [is] a charactistic of a soul, but inclination of a body. Impulse would be better than inclination, since a soul also [sc. is better] than a body. For what is better and worse, in being compared according to what is proper to them, have a difference, and, according to this, the better is above the worse. For example, if a god and a man and a horse are living beings, none of them is different from another according to their common genus. And since god is better than man and man [better] than horse, it remains that its difference is according to what is proper [to it]. Now if immortality is proper to god, being capable of receiving knowledge [is proper] to man, and being able to neigh [is proper to] horse, immortality is better than being capable of receiving knowledge, and being capable of receiving knowledge [is better] than being able to neigh. Thus is also in the case of inclination and impulse. It seems that what is better and worse exist among things of the same genus, because comparison also exists among things which have commonality with each other."[1]
"And under a single impulse they were proclaiming to the ranks both the intent of the general and the established orders."[2]

Notes:
Another sense of the headword at rho 231.
[1] From John Philoponus, Commentary on Aristotle's de anima 235.26ff.
[2] Quotation (transmitted, in Adler's view, via the Excerpta Constantini Porphyrogeniti) unidentifiable.
